WitrynaOrganization demands, such as organizational changes, lack of job security, and office politics, are likely to activate workplace anxiety (e.g., Astrachan, 2004). Consistent with models of affect (e.g., Weiss & Cropanzano, 1996), work events serve as proximal causes of affective reactions. WitrynaOrganizational environment denotes internal and external environmental factors influencing organizational activities and decision-making. Every organization, whether business or non-business, has its environment. The organizational environment is always dynamic and ever-changing.
